WebRadium is also known as a “bone seeker” since it has biological properties similar to those of calcium and tends to accumulate in human bone. The decay progeny of 226 Ra is 222 Rn, commonly called radon. Radon-222 is an inert gas with a half-life of about 4 days. WebApr 13, 2024 · Radium-223 dichloride has a molecular weight of 293.9 g/mol. The half-life of radium-223 is 11.4 days. Radium-223 has a specific activity of 1.9 MBq (51.4 microcuries)/ng. Radium-223 decays in six stages to stable lead-207 through short-lived daughters, followed mostly by alpha emissions. Radium is produced by the radioactive decay of uranium. The intensity of radiation from radioactive materials decreases over time. The time required for the intensity to decrease by one-half is referred to as the half-life.
